What are the seven hills of the world?
Archaeology suggests that Rome began as a confederation of villages on the seven hills of Rome: the Capitoline, Palatine, Aventine, Viminal, Quirinal, Esquiline, and the Caelian. The low-lying ground between them was swampy and malarial.

Does Moscow have 7 hills?
The legend that Moscow was built on seven hills, as Rome was, is an exaggeration, though there are a few small hills in and around the city centre. Only in the southwest of the city is there an upland area—on Cretaceous rocks, covered by glacial morainic material.
What are the 7 hills of Lisbon?
Legend has it that Lisbon, just like Rome, was born among seven hills. These hills were São Roque, São Jorge, São Vicente, Santo André, Santa Catarina, Chagas and Sant’Ana. These hills are still important points of the city today, integrating several poems and songs that talk about the Portuguese capital.

Why are so many cities built on seven hills?
It all comes from Rome. The mythical brothers Romulus and Remus chose two opposing hills on the Tiber River to set up their new city. Eventually, Romulus triumphed by killing his brother with his own hands, establishing the new city of Rome, which eventually expanded to cover seven hills.
Does Rome have 7 hills?
Rome geographically features seven hills: Esquiline, Palatine, Aventine, Capitoline, Quirinal, Viminal, and Caelian Hill. Before the founding of Rome, each of the seven hills boasted its own small settlement.
